Dota 2 users have drawn attention to the incorrect display of post-match statistics in games where several players have a rating exceeding 8,500 MMR.
The issue arose after an update to the Immortal Draft mode. Due to these changes, developers concealed data from matches with gamers rated above 8,500 MMR. Currently, players with more than 8,500 MMR are sometimes matched with players of a lower rating, and these matches also occur in Immortal Draft. According to information from Reddit, it is in these situations that statistics are displayed incorrectly: users with an MMR below 8,500 do not see the statistics of players with a rating above this threshold.
In a recent update, Valve modified the viewing of statistics for players with high MMR. Now, users with 8,500 MMR are required to register a nickname to participate in ranked matchmaking.
